What is 'I Hate Hamlet' about? Well, in this hilarious comedy, a successful young television actor relocates to New York, where he rents a marvelous gothic apartment. With his television career in limbo, the actor is offered the opportunity to play Hamlet on stage. However, there's one problem: he hates Hamlet! His dilemma deepens with the entrance of John Barrymore's ghost, who arrives intoxicated and in full costume to the apartment that once was his!
